TH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: M P Veerendra Kumar was elected as the state president of Socialist Janata at the party state council held here on Tuesday.
A senior socialist leader and writer, Veerendra Kumar entered politics through Socialist Yuvajana Sabha.
According to a statement from party state returning officer
Thomas Mathew here on Wednesday, Veerendra Kumar was elected unanimously by the 140-member council.
The council also elected a 26 executive committee. Agriculture minister K P Mohanan, M V Sreyams Kumar MLA are among those prominent Socialist Janata leaders who were elected to the general section of the committee.
Election of executive committee members representing reserved sections was held at the Nandavanam Muslim Association Hall here on Wednesday.
